Output 36ca07c3a9bd5e696961f90f8f15a8c1212329e83933edb84ba249d0b79f87ad:0

value
625000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f784b840ad3897d545a0935e1aedfa08367a0b OP_EQUAL
address
34yC696AhEbFqL6RDKpvnhyjh5VtvyaQZt
transaction
36ca07c3a9bd5e696961f90f8f15a8c1212329e83933edb84ba249d0b79f87ad
spent
true